XMC7100-F176K4160AA Description
The XMC7100-F176K4160AA is a high-performance microcontroller manufactured by Infineon Technologies. This device is part of the XMC7100 family, which is designed for industrial and automotive applications that require high levels of performance, real-time capabilities, and robustness.
Description:
The XMC7100-F176K4160AA is a 32-bit microcontroller based on the ARM Cortex-M7 core, operating at a maximum frequency of 176 MHz. It is fabricated using a 32 nm CMOS process, which allows for low power consumption and high integration density. The device comes in a 160-pin LFBGA package, making it suitable for a wide range of applications.
Features:
- ARM Cortex-M7 core: The XMC7100-F176K4160AA features a high-performance ARM Cortex-M7 core, providing exceptional processing capabilities and real-time response for demanding applications.
- Memory: The microcontroller includes 2 MB of on-chip flash memory and 320 KB of RAM, providing ample storage and memory resources for complex applications.
- Peripherals: The XMC7100-F176K4160AA offers a wide range of peripherals, including UART, SPI, I2C, CAN, USB, and Ethernet, enabling seamless communication with various external devices.
- Analog-to-Digital Converter (ADC): The device features a high-resolution 12-bit ADC with up to 16 channels, allowing for precise analog signal processing.
- Digital-to-Analog Converter (DAC): The microcontroller also includes a 12-bit DAC, providing accurate analog output capabilities.
- Motor Control: The XMC7100-F176K4160AA is designed for motor control applications, featuring advanced motor control peripherals such as three PWM channels and two motor control timers.
- Safety features: The device includes safety features such as watchdog timers, error-correcting code (ECC) for flash memory, and fault-tolerant memory management.
- Power management: The microcontroller offers advanced power management features, including a low-power sleep mode and configurable power domains, ensuring efficient energy usage.
Applications:
The XMC7100-F176K4160AA is suitable for a wide range of industrial and automotive applications, including:
- Motor control: The device's advanced motor control peripherals make it ideal for applications such as electric motor drives, servo control, and robotic systems.
- Industrial automation: The XMC7100-F176K4160AA can be used in industrial automation systems, such as programmable logic controllers (PLCs) and human-machine interfaces (HMIs).
- Automotive: The microcontroller is suitable for various automotive applications, including body control modules, infotainment systems, and advanced driver assistance systems (ADAS).
- Communication and networking: The XMC7100-F176K4160AA's communication peripherals make it suitable for applications such as routers, switches, and other networking equipment.
- Medical devices: The microcontroller can be used in medical devices that require precise control and monitoring, such as imaging systems and patient monitoring equipment.
- Renewable energy systems: The XMC7100-F176K4160AA can be employed in renewable energy systems, such as solar inverters and wind turbine controllers, for efficient power management and control.
